Solution type segmentation reveals distinct capabilities and growth patterns across process orchestration categories comprehensively. Workflow orchestration addresses business process coordination across human tasks and automated activities within enterprise operations. Microservices orchestration coordinates distributed services within containerized and cloud-native application architectures requiring sophisticated management. Integration orchestration connects diverse applications, databases, and services within coordinated data exchange and transformation workflows. Robotic process automation orchestration coordinates software robot execution within broader business process contexts effectively. Event-driven orchestration responds to real-time business events triggering appropriate workflow execution and coordination responses. Data pipeline orchestration manages complex data transformation workflows across analytical and operational data environments. DevOps orchestration coordinates software development, testing, and deployment workflows across development and operations teams. Comprehensive platforms integrate multiple orchestration types within unified solutions addressing diverse organizational requirements effectively.

Vertical market segmentation identifies industry-specific orchestration requirements and adoption patterns affecting vendor specialization strategies. Financial services organizations require orchestration addressing complex regulatory workflows, transaction processing, and customer onboarding requirements. Healthcare organizations need orchestration capabilities supporting clinical workflows, claims processing, and patient journey coordination effectively. Manufacturing organizations require production workflow orchestration, supply chain coordination, and quality management process automation. Retail organizations need orchestration addressing order fulfillment, inventory management, and omnichannel customer experience coordination. Telecommunications organizations require service provisioning orchestration, network operations coordination, and customer service workflow management. Government organizations need orchestration supporting citizen services, regulatory compliance, and cross-agency process coordination requirements.
